Courses from 1000+ universities
Since December 16th, ChatGPT Search traffic to Class Central has grown threefold, becoming one of the site’s top 5 traffic sources
600 Free Google Certifications
Web Development
Cybersecurity
Digital Marketing
Functional Programming Principles in Scala
Introducción a la genética y la evolución
FinTech Foundations and Overview
Organize and share your learning with Class Central Lists.
View our Lists Showcase
Learn Shaders, earn certificates with paid and free online courses from Universidad de los Andes, Fudan University and other top universities around the world. Read reviews to decide if a class is right for you.
Strong technical knowledge of 3D graphics is a requirement in the game industry. In this course, you will learn the important concepts and technical knowledge required to produce high quality and optimized assets for games.
Learn to implement textures in game engines, covering sampling, shaders, visualization, creation, loading, and testing in this comprehensive tutorial.
Explore advanced shader techniques including normal maps, tangent space, height maps, and image-based lighting for game development. Learn practical applications and enhance your graphics programming skills.
Comprehensive introduction to shader programming for game developers, covering fundamental concepts, techniques, and practical applications in graphics rendering and visual effects.
Explore game shader fundamentals, including rendering techniques, animation, and graphics programming for enhanced visual effects in game development.
Explore game shader fundamentals, including rendering techniques, visual effects, and performance optimization for enhanced graphics in game development.
Dive into shader programming fundamentals, from basic GLSL concepts to advanced effects like green screening and spotlights, with hands-on demonstrations using ShaderToy and SFML implementation.
By the end of this course you will have started your own portfolio as a Triple-A Visual Effects artist for Games.
Build your portfolio of AAA Visual Effects for Games in Unreal Engine with this game dev course.
Learn to create realistic models, texture, animate and render in Autodesk Maya from beginner level.
Learn how to combine textures, color data, and math to create your own custom AAA quality shaders
Unity, Basic 3D Game Design with C# Coding. Monetise your games with Ad Support. Suitable for Beginners - Intermediate
Learn the ins and outs of the Unity Engine's Visual Shader Programming Tool for Non-Programmers
Jumpstart your Cinema 4D skills by learning how to make abstract 3D shapes
Learn everything you need to build immersive and creative Websites using Three JS and React
Get personalized course recommendations, track subjects and courses with reminders, and more.